Tim May is a world-class guitarist, resophonic guitarist, and mandolinist who started out playing banjo in the family band growing up in Mississippi. Hearing Tony Rice and Dan Crary made a flat-picking guitarist convert out of him in a big way, and Tim has spent years exploring and pushing his craft.
Tim toured Japan with John Cowan Band and has performed with Patty Loveless, Charlie Daniels, and Eddie Rabbit. He performed regularly on the Grand Ole Opry in the Mike Snider Band, and earned a 2006 Grammy nomination for a tune he recorded with Charlie Daniels. Tim was one of the central performers and the primary chartist for "Moody Bluegrass," a project that married some of the best bluegrass instrumentalists and singers with classic Moody Blues music. Prior to that, Tim spent nearly 15 years in the critically acclaimed group, Crucial Smith, which had a CD produced by Pat Flynn.
In addition to being able to play nearly all plectrum instruments, Tim is an accomplished songwriter and singer, as evidenced by his recent solo CD, "Find My Way Back." He was a featured artist and writer for Flatpicking Guitar Magazine and has been repeatedly called to judge the annual National Flatpicking Guitar Championship in Winfield, Kansas. He's a popular teacher at workshops across the country, and periodically tours as a clinician for Breedlove Guitars.
Today, Tim performs with his wife, fiddler Gretchen Priest, in their band PLAIDGRASS, known for its lively mix of Irish, Scottish, Old Time and Bluegrass tunes, with 8-string banjoist Tom Saffell, and bassist Dan Miller. A new CD will be released in January. Learn more at:

Tim also performs with Brian Christianson and Jon Weisberger in David and Jan Harvey's band Radiola, focusing on mandolin orchestra tunes and swing tunes, with a dash of bluegrass thrown in.
